A recap on differences between mussels and omelette

  • Omelette has less vitamin B12, manganese, selenium, iron, vitamin B1, vitamin B3, phosphorus, vitamin C, and zinc.
  • Mussels covers your daily vitamin B12 needs 968% more than omelette.
  • Mussels has less cholesterol.
  • The glycemic index of mussels is higher.

Food varieties used in this article are Mollusks, mussel, blue, cooked, moist heat and Egg, whole, cooked, omelet.

Comparison summary

Which food contains less Sodium?
Omelette
Omelette contains less Sodium (difference - 214mg)
Which food is lower in glycemic index?
Omelette
Omelette is lower in glycemic index (difference - 50)
Which food is cheaper?
Omelette
Omelette is cheaper (difference - $6)
Which food is lower in Cholesterol?
Mussels
Mussels is lower in Cholesterol (difference - 257mg)
Which food is lower in Sugar?
Mussels
Mussels is lower in Sugar (difference - 0.31g)
Which food is lower in Saturated fat?
Mussels
Mussels is lower in Saturated fat (difference - 2.469g)
Which food is richer in minerals?
Mussels
Mussels is relatively richer in minerals
